What’s on the Menu? A Deep Dive
Now, let’s talk about the star of the show—the menu. Fonda La Consentida NY offers a wide array of dishes that cater to every palate. From classic favorites to regional specialties, there’s something for everyone.
Here are some highlights:
- Tacos al Pastor: A must-try for any taco lover. These babies are marinated pork slices cooked on a vertical spit, served with pineapple, onions, and cilantro.
- Mole Negro: A rich, complex sauce made with over 30 ingredients, including chocolate and chili peppers. It’s served with chicken or turkey and paired with fluffy rice.
- Tamales: Wrapped in banana leaves, these tamales are filled with chicken or pork and served with a side of mole or salsa verde.
- Chilaquiles: A breakfast staple in Mexico, this dish features crispy tortilla chips smothered in green or red salsa, topped with eggs, cheese, and crema.
And that’s just scratching the surface. The menu at Fonda La Consentida NY is a celebration of Mexican cuisine, offering dishes that range from the familiar to the exotic.

Where Is Fonda La Consentida NY?
Located in the heart of the East Village, Fonda La Consentida NY is easy to find. The restaurant is situated at 162 First Avenue, just a stone’s throw away from Tompkins Square Park. Whether you’re taking the subway, biking, or walking, getting to Fonda La Consentida NY is a breeze.
The East Village itself is a vibrant neighborhood known for its eclectic mix of cultures and cuisines. After your meal, take a stroll through the nearby streets and check out the local shops, galleries, and cafes. It’s a great way to round out your visit to Fonda La Consentida NY.
Getting There
If you’re using public transportation, the 6 train stops nearby at the Astor Place station. Alternatively, the L train at 1st Avenue is also a convenient option. For those driving, there are several parking garages in the area, though be prepared for city prices.
